Note: Windows has additional privacy settings … WebDec 4, 2024 · The latest operating system from Microsoft – Windows 11 provides you a ten-day time frame to roll back to the previous version. Once the ten-day has passed, you can’t go back to the previous version. When your PC installs a new update, the older version files get stored on the Windows.old folder. WebFeb 28, 2024 · Hit Start, type “restore,” and then click “Create a restore point.”. On the “System Protection” tab, click the “System Restore” button. The welcome page of the System Restore wizard just gives you a brief description of the process. Click “Next” to go on. The next page shows you the available restore points.
